将 word 格式文件转为图片,然后由前端显示

起因是用户点击一个协议链接,需要跳到对应的协议说明页面。产品给了我一个 word 格式的协议文件,但是其中文本无法直接复制过来,因为带有许多 word 的样式。

于是我搜索了一下纯前端显示 word 格式文件的方法,但发现好像没有靠谱的。

无奈之下,我想到了一个完成任务的办法,将 word 文档一页一页的转成图片,然后上传到 cdn 上,再由前端按顺序渲染这些图片。

就像下面这样:

js 复制代码
<div>
  <img v-for="(item, index) in imgList" :src="item.src" :key="index"/>
</div>

如果只是为了完成需求,并且时间还比较赶,这种办法也不是不可以。

相关推荐
一颗奇趣蛋5 分钟前
vue-router的query和params的区别(附实际用法)
前端·vue.js
孤城28610 分钟前
MAC电脑常用操作
前端·macos·快捷键·新手·电脑使用
木亦Sam11 分钟前
Vue DevTools逆向工程:自己实现一个组件热更新调试器
前端
酷酷的阿云11 分钟前
动画与过渡效果:UnoCSS内置动画库的实战应用
前端·css·typescript
dleei11 分钟前
使用docker创建gitlab仓库
前端·docker·gitlab
勤劳的代码小蜜蜂12 分钟前
大文件上传:告别传统传输瓶颈,让数据流转更高效
前端
前端大卫13 分钟前
Echarts 饼图的创新绘制技巧(附 Demo 和源码)
前端·javascript·echarts
wiedereshen13 分钟前
Vue学习记录(十) --- Vue3综合应用
前端
展信佳_daydayup15 分钟前
Vue3项目部署到服务器
前端
LanceJiang17 分钟前
前端检测版本更新-Worker 项目实践
前端